= Wiki Style Guide =

This is a style guide to help us make the form of pages on the wiki more consistent.

== General Form ==

Pages should have the following general form:

{{{
= Page Title =

A brief overview.

<<TableOfContents>>

== Section 1 ==

Section 1 text.

== Section 2 ==

Section 2 text.

----
CategoryA CategoryB

}}}

Pages with only a couple paragraphs of text may collapse this to:

{{{
= Page Title =

Full text.

----
CategoryA CategoryStub
}}}

Please be sure pages are added to appropriate categories.

== Content Considerations ==

The wiki is intended as a primary source of documentation, not as an informal discussion. Thus, wiki pages should aim to use a formal third-person style.

=== Referring to commands ===

Commands should generally be described as a sequence of operations and their typical output in a preformatted block:

{{{
$ hg init
$ hg add foo
foo: No such file or directory
}}}

When referring to commands inline (eg '`hg revert -a`'), use quoted monospace:

{{{
'`hg revert -a`'
}}}

=== Discussion ===

Questions or discussion about content should be moved to a subpage named Talk, eg [[WikiStyleGuide/Talk|WikiStyleGuide/Talk]], though generally such discussion is even better directed to the [[MailingLists|mailing lists]] or [[IRC|IRC]].

== Mercurial Naming Conventions ==

 * The program and project name is 'Mercurial' (capitalized)
 * It may be abbreviated as 'hg' (lowercase), which may be capitalized at the beginning of a sentence
 * The command name is 'hg' (lowercase), which is never capitalized, and should generally be quoted
 * The package name is 'mercurial' (lowercase)
 * The MQ extension is 'MQ' (uppercase)

== Page Naming and Linking Conventions ==

Page names should all conform to WikiCamelCase so that editors and users don't need to remember the non-semantic content of page names.
Some corner cases:

 * 'hg' becomes 'Hg', 'mq' becomes 'Mq'
 * 'OS X tips' becomes 'OSXTips'
 * '1.7 sprint' becomes '1.7Sprint'
 * 'mod_wsgi' becomes 'ModWSGI'
 * 'An Interview with a Vampire' becomes 'AnInterviewWithAVampire'

Page titles, in contrast, should be 'book title capitalized':

 * 'OSXTips' becomes 'OS X Tips'
 * 'AnInterviewWithAVampire' becomes 'An Interview with a Vampire'
 * '1.7Sprint' becomes '1.7 Sprint'

To link to a page, you should generally use appropriate lowercase as the anchor text:

{{{
  [[InformationForDevelepers|information for developers]]
}}}

=== Renaming pages ===

When renaming an existing page to comply with the naming convention, please add a redirect from the old page to the new one of the form:

{{{
#REDIRECT NewPageName
}}}

== Section Headings ==

 * Page titles should use a level one header and be book title capitalized
 * Top level sections should use a second level header and also be book title capitalized
 * Subsections should use a third level header and start with a capital letter
 * Don't bother with numbering sections - it's tedious to edit

== Useful Categories ==

 * CategoryStub - placeholder pages
 * CategoryIncomplete - pages with incomplete sections
 * CategoryProposedDeletion - pages we might want to delete
 * CategoryAudit - pages to be audited for style and content
 * CategoryProject - pages for work on the project that are not intended for end-user consumption
 * CategoryInternals - pages detailing Mercurial's internal workings
 * CategoryDeveloper - pages aimed at Mercurial contributors
 * CategoryWiki - meta-information about working on the wiki
